penelope

Penelope is a feminine name of Greek origin, meaning "weaver". It is associated with the mythological figure Penelope, the faithful wife of Odysseus in Homer's Odyssey. Penelope is a classic name that has been used for centuries, and is still popular today. It is a strong, timeless name that is often associated with intelligence, loyalty, and strength.
